About THE ESTHER AND CARL MERKLEIN

The Esther and Carl Merklein Foundation is a philanthropic organization based in Phillipsburg, Kansas, with assets totaling $838,926. The foundation focuses on funding initiatives in arts and culture, agriculture, fishing and forestry, and religion. It supports projects in various cities including Chicago, Debuque, Kenstington, Oaks, Phillipsburg, and Stuttgart, across states such as Iowa, Illinois, Kansas, and Oklahoma. The foundation's annual expenses amount to $59,948, with a revenue of $50,941. Key personnel include Brett Biggs (President), Rance Ames (Secretary), John George (Treasurer), Paula Schilowsky (Assistant Treasurer), and Robert L. Bennight (Director), each receiving a compensation of $969 for their part-time roles.
